The Appalachian Mountain Range spans from Georgia to Maine in the United States. It is known for its diverse landscape, including forests, rivers, and valleys. The Appalachian Trail, a famous hiking trail that stretches over 2,000 miles, runs along this mountain range.

The Appalachian Mountain Range runs parallel to the east coast of the US, stretching from northern Alabama to Maine. It is one of the oldest mountain ranges in North America.
